What should I see when I'm in Laurel Springs?
If you're looking for some ways to explore Laurel Springs while taking advantage of your travel budget, this destination has lots to offer. Spots where you'll find the natural beauty on display include New River State Park. Another place not to be missed is Thistle Meadow Winery.
